Donald Leroy
Henninger
June 25, 1931 – November 29, 2017
Donald L. Henninger passed away on November 29, 2017 at Manor Care Health Services in Pottstown. Born in Ashland, PA on June 25, 1931, he was the son of the late Leroy and Mary (Brosius) Henninger.
Don grew up in Lavelle, PA and was a 1949 graduate of Butler Township High School, where he pitched and played first base on the baseball team. After high school he tried out for the Philadelphia Athletics. He was a sergeant in the U. S. Army during the Korean War, and married his first wife, Dolores, while stationed at Fort Knox, KY in 1953. He and Dolores settled in Fairless Hills, PA, where they raised their 5 children, and Dolores passed away in 1988.
Don married his 2nd wife, Barbara in 1989 and they moved to Leesburg, FL where they lived until 2015 when they moved to Gilbertsville, PA to live with Barbara's daughter, Joann. Don lived in Manor Care for the past year until his death.
Don worked for many years as a machinist. He enjoyed telling jokes and working on cars, and was a Philadelphia Phillies and Eagles fan.
